Multidex fixes in application class (#7928)

This commit is contained in:
nikhil kumar
2023-09-19 13:30:03 +05:30
committed by GitHub
parent b581f25cbc
commit 520d91fc7f

View File

@@ -17,11 +17,11 @@ import android.view.LayoutInflater
import android.view.View
import android.view.WindowManager
import androidx.appcompat.widget.AppCompatTextView
import androidx.multidex.MultiDexApplication
import coil.ImageLoader
import coil.ImageLoaderFactory
import com.github.anrwatchdog.ANRWatchDog
import com.google.android.play.core.splitcompat.SplitCompat
import com.google.android.play.core.splitcompat.SplitCompatApplication
import com.navi.analytics.alfred.AlfredManager
import com.navi.analytics.alfred.AlfredManager.measureInflatedView
import com.navi.analytics.alfred.utils.AlfredConstants
@@ -62,7 +62,7 @@ import javax.inject.Provider
import com.navi.insurance.health.activity.BaseActivity as InsuranceBaseActivity
@HiltAndroidApp
open class NaviApplication : SplitCompatApplication(), Application.ActivityLifecycleCallbacks, ImageLoaderFactory {
open class NaviApplication : MultiDexApplication(), Application.ActivityLifecycleCallbacks, ImageLoaderFactory {
private var appForegroundCounter: Int = 0
private var enableAppUpdate = true